BankFinancial Corporation reported its financial results for the third quarter of 2025, revealing a net income of $2.4 million, or $0.19 per share, compared to $2.0 million, or $0.16 per share, in the same period last year. The company’s total assets increased by $19.7 million, or 1.4%, to $1.455 billion, driven primarily by a significant rise in securities, which grew by $177 million to $537.5 million. However, loans receivable decreased by $127.8 million to $759.8 million, reflecting scheduled repayments across various portfolios.

The company’s net interest income remained stable at $11.6 million for the quarter, while the net interest margin on a tax-equivalent basis slightly decreased to 3.45%. The decline in interest income was attributed to a decrease in average interest-earning assets and a lower yield on those assets. Noninterest income saw a notable increase of $221,000, or 14.9%, to $1.7 million, largely due to higher deposit service charges and fees, alongside a one-time benefit from the Employee Retention Tax Credit.

In terms of operational metrics, total deposits rose by $24.5 million, or 2.0%, to $1.242 billion, with increases in noninterest-bearing commercial deposits and interest-bearing accounts. The company’s allowance for credit losses increased to 1.15% of total loans, up from 0.85% at the end of 2024, reflecting a proactive approach to managing credit risk amid changing economic conditions. The ratio of nonperforming assets to total assets improved to 0.79%, down from 1.28% at the end of the previous year.

Strategically, BankFinancial announced a merger agreement with First Financial Bancorp, which is pending regulatory and shareholder approvals. This merger is expected to enhance the company’s market position and operational capabilities. The company also reported a decrease in employee headcount from 197 to 184, indicating a potential restructuring in line with its strategic objectives. Looking ahead, BankFinancial remains focused on maintaining its capital adequacy and managing interest rate risk, with a Tier 1 leverage ratio of 11.36% as of September 30, 2025.

About BankFinancial CORP

BankFinancial Corporation operates as a bank holding company owning BankFinancial, National Association, a full-service national bank headquartered in Illinois. The bank provides commercial and consumer banking, including loans, deposits, trust, wealth management, and treasury services primarily in the Chicago metropolitan area. Its core business focuses on multi-family residential, commercial real estate, and commercial loans, leveraging personalized service, competitive pricing, and digital banking to serve individuals, families, and businesses.

About 10-Q Filings

A 10-Q form is an important financial report that public companies in the United States must submit every three months. It gives a clear picture of a company's financial health and recent performance.

Key points about the 10-Q:

  • Frequency: Companies file it three times a year, covering the first three quarters. The fourth quarter is covered in a more comprehensive annual report.
  • Content: It includes:
    • Financial statements showing the company's current financial position
    • Updates from management on the performance and projections of the business
    • Information about potential risks the company faces
    • Details on how the company is run internally
  • Deadline: Must be filed within 40 or 45 days after the quarter ends, depending on the size of the company.
